CALL CHANNEL OPERATION
I Programming a call channel
In addition to an operating frequency, duplex information and
subaudible tone information (tone encoder or tone squelch
ON/OFF and its frequency) can be programmed into a call
channel.
➀
Push [BAND] to select a band, if necessary.
➁
Select the call channel by pushing [M/CALL] once or twice.
( "C1" or "C2" appears); then push [BAND] to change the
call channel, if desired.
➂
Set the desired frequency in VFO mode:
➥ Push [VFO] to select VFO mode.
➥ Set the frequency using the keypad.
➥ Set other data (e.g. offset frequency, duplex direction, subaudi-
ble tone encoder ON/OFF and its frequency), if required.
➃
Push [
MW] for 1 sec. to program.
